2005 Scorpa - What Are They Like?

Featured Replies

Im a Int/Exp and like to ride the odd clubman national but thats as high as I go. I have a pro at the moment but I am thinking of a change. Is the Scorpa more of a clubmans bike eg slow response, dull power compared to others or does it have the 'go/response' of the other bike??

Trialsboy48,

The best thing about a Scorpa is it can be taylored to your riding style. If you have your dealer put on a heavy flywheel and a slow throttle the bike is very well mannered. With a light flywheel and a fast throttle it is very fast.

Just over here in france - looking at the GasGas 250, Sherco 250, Scorpa 250 test in moto verte, and they have dyno charts - the scorpa wins on 19.1hp, sherco on 16.7hp and GasGas on 15.7hp. Flatest torque curve too - I,ll scan him in when i get home.
